How to Check in a Guest By Hannah Ellsworth
Guest Policy O Two guests at a time O Four overnights – two in a row O Valid ID O Under 18 - Parents note, Under 16 no allowed O Must stay with guest at all times
What is a valid form of ID O Three things needed -Photo -Birthdate -Name O Birth certificate, School ID, License, State ID, Passport
How to sign in your guest O Sign in at the front desk of your residence hall O Have ID’s ready O Request to sign in a guest, give room and floor number O DR (desk receptionist) write down your information O DR’s will hold guest’s ID’s until they’re signed out
Why you have to sign guests in and out O Security measure O We need to know who is in the building incase of an emergency O Maximum number of people allowed in the building
How to sign guest out O Go to the front desk O Ask to sign out your guest, give your room number O The DR will hand your guests ID back O Must sign out every time you leave the building
What happens if you break guest policy O Guests can be asked to leave O Guest privileges can be revoked O DR’s will remember and we do know who’s not allowed to have guest O In extreme cases guest can be banned from the building
Helpful tips O Don’t forget your ID O Make sure you ask if you have questions before your guest arrives O Be nice to the DR’s we do remember you O Understand that we are just doing our job and we don’t make the policy we just enforce it
